pike.git/
src/
language.yacc
Branch:
Tag:
Non-build tags
All tags
No tags
2001-06-25
2001-06-25 11:54:09 by Henrik Grubbström (Grubba) <grubba@grubba.org>
c0637b17d5bc720ceb2ddf3ba3f15aedf4e77e77 (
8
lines) (+
5
/-
3
)
[
Show
|
Annotate
]
Branch:
7.9
Fix for [bug
1793 (#1793)
].
Rev: src/language.yacc:1.250
112:
/* This is the grammar definition of Pike. */ #include "global.h"
-
RCSID("$Id: language.yacc,v 1.
249
2001/06/
10
00
:
21
:
40
grubba Exp $");
+
RCSID("$Id: language.yacc,v 1.
250
2001/06/
25
11
:
54
:
09
grubba Exp $");
#ifdef HAVE_MEMORY_H #include <memory.h> #endif
3358:
$$=mkefuncallnode("abs", mkopernode("`/", mkopernode("`-", mkefuncallnode("gethrvtime",0),
-
mknode(F_COMMA_EXPR,$2,
+
mknode(F_COMMA_EXPR,
+
mknode(F_POP_VALUE,
$2,
NULL),
mkefuncallnode("gethrvtime",0))), mkfloatnode((FLOAT_TYPE)1000000.0))); #else
3367:
mkopernode("`-", mknode(F_INDEX,mkefuncallnode("rusage",0), mkintnode(GAUGE_RUSAGE_INDEX)),
-
mknode(F_COMMA_EXPR,$2,
+
mknode(F_COMMA_EXPR,
mknode(F_POP_VALUE,
$2,
NULL),
mknode(F_INDEX,mkefuncallnode("rusage",0), mkintnode(GAUGE_RUSAGE_INDEX)))), mkfloatnode((FLOAT_TYPE)1000.0)));